Transaction 74289f64b5ddb648c378cf6138cb4d351e69d63b0031811a27ad535da6587d15

1 Input
2 Outputs
  • 74289f64b5ddb648c378cf6138cb4d351e69d63b0031811a27ad535da6587d15:0
  • value  5267554
    address  bc1q5q99nme48rzugd5rzal2avn73jas4kudxfxh3d
  • 74289f64b5ddb648c378cf6138cb4d351e69d63b0031811a27ad535da6587d15:1
  • value  15527055
    address  3MwoSed4nRJc6C5hNesnpbaoNK7vAEPAd8